SD4k on an Everest Band
Didn't find too many SD4K watches on an Everest. Lots of Subs and GMTs so thought I would share a couple pics and throw down a little initial review/thoughts.
Kind of on the expansive side for a piece of rubber but wow is this Everest band extremely comfortable. I absolutely love it. I know there are bracelet guys, rubber/silicone guys and NATO guys. Me, personally, I like em all. Each time I swap a strap out it feels like a whole new watch. Anyway, this is going to def be one of my go to straps. With my active lifestyle I think it's going to fit right in! Was super easy making the swap (I bought the spring bar tool as well).
